Transponder Keys

If your car has transponder chips to start the engine, it needs to have a unique kind of key designed. It is also known as chip keys. A small circuit is found inside the head of the car key. This circuit emits a unique code each time the key is put into the ignition. The signal is identical to the one on the device inside your vehicle that allows it to turn on. If the signal doesn't match it won't allow the engine to turn over.

This is a wonderful security feature since it makes it much more difficult for old-school car thieves to wire a car and then start it up. However, it's no guarantee The thieves have developed and discovered ways to get around these kinds of keys.

A transponder key can either be a blade-style and still requires you insert it into the ignition, or it could be integrated with an accessory key fob that is remote. Both types of keys have to be programmed before they can work with your car.

Key Fobs

Key fobs today do so more than simply unlock your car or turn on the engine. They're also a powerful security measure to deter theft. Because of their complexity, they can be expensive to replace in the event of a loss or damage. Thankfully, you can skip the dealer and save money by getting your key fob replaced at Batteries Plus.

The fob communicates with an access reader using wireless signals. The fob transmits a unique identification code to the reader. The reader will then give instructions to unlock your doors and to open your trunk. Prior models required an unobstructed line of sight and used infrared, but they now employ radio frequency authentication with challenge-response.

Ignition Barrel

The ignition barrel is a tiny part of your car, but it's vital for your vehicle because it starts and stops the engine. It's usually located on the steering column in older models and on the dashboard in more modern models.

The ignition barrel is like other locks, as it has pins that change direction so that you can insert and turn the key. The tumblers may wear out over time and stop the lock from working correctly. It is possible to replace the lock at this point.
